The club from the district center in Khmelnytskyi has prematurely advanced to the UPL.


In the match of the 5th round of the championship group of the First League, the 'Epitsentr' club defeated the 'YUKSA' team with a score of 1:0 and has now entered the Ukrainian Premier League for the first Time in its history. This is reported by 'Gromadske'.
After this victory, 'Epitsentr' has earned 44 points and can no longer lose second place in the championship group of the First League, which guarantees its promotion.
The 'Epitsentr' club represents the city of Kamianets-Podilskyi. It was founded in 2019 and until 2022 represented another city from Khmelnytskyi region - Dunayivtsi.
In another semi-final match of the Ukrainian Cup, the 'Shakhtar' team defeated 'Polissia' with a score of 1:0 in extra time. This victory for 'Shakhtar' was secured by a goal scored by player Alisson in the 114th minute.
In the second semi-final match of the Ukrainian Cup, the 'Dynamo' team defeated 'Bukovyna' with a crushing score of 4:1. Goals for 'Dynamo' were scored by Voloshyn (double), Shaparenko, and Brazhko (from a penalty).
